About Hearts of palm

Hearts of palm are derived from the inner core of certain palm trees, commonly harvested from species like peach palms. Originating from Central and South America, this delicacy is widely used in tropical and Latin cuisines, often featured in salads, casseroles, or stir-fries. Packed with key nutrients, hearts of palm are low in calories, fat, and carbs, making them an excellent choice for those watching their diet. They are rich in fiber, supporting healthy digestion, and contain essential minerals like potassium, phosphorus, and magnesium, which benefit heart health and muscle function. Additionally, their vitamin C content boosts immunity and skin health. While hearts of palm are nutritious, their cultivation can have environmental impacts if not sustainably sourced, given concerns about overharvesting wild palms. Choosing certified sustainable products ensures both their health benefits and ecological responsibility.
